In the Community

Farleigh makes a proactive contribution to the life of the community. The school buildings, gardens and sports facilities are made available for local groups to use throughout the year and fund raising activities take place regularly. Guests from nearby villages and a local amateur dramatic society attend school plays.

One of our pupils visits Turkana in Kenya
Your child can become involved in a wide range of opportunities through their practical efforts - from competing in triathlons and carol singing in local nursing homes, to helping with a Community Club for children with severe learning difficulties from a local school (one of the choices for Tuesday Activities).

Father Simon continues to celebrate Mass in the school Chapel as one of the parish Masses every Sunday throughout the year. The very high number of regular worshippers indicates the valuable contribution both he and the availability of the school Chapel make to the community.

Recent Charitable Activities

Activity Charity
Sponsored Silence and charitable donations
£5,803.14 for 'Let The Children Live'
Piano recital given by Mrs Katherine Rockhill-Vincent, November 2008
£1,322.91 donated to The Countess of Brecknock Hospice
Pre Prep and Prep School Harvest Festival collection of food 2008
601.02kg of food donated to St John the Baptist, Andover Food Bank
Tuesday tennis subscriptions
£154 for The Countess of Brecknock Hospice
Farleigh parents' voluntary donations 2008/9
£830 raised for the Joint Educational Trust
'World's Biggest Coffee Morning' 2008 in the Sports Hall
£5,309.54 for Macmillan Cancer Relief
The Shackleton Centenary Expedition Lecture in the Theatre
£2,100 for The Shackleton Foundation
Charity Tennis Tournament for parents 2008
£600 for The Countess of Brecknock Hospice
